Minor Exception No. 2002-05 has been filed with the City of Santa Ana seeking to allow shared parking between uses on the project site located at 2100 East Fourth Street, Suite 120. • C. The Zoning Administrator determines that the following findings, which must be established in order to grant a minor exception from the provisions of the Santa Ana Municipal Code, have been established: That because of special circumstances applicable to the subject property, including size, shape, topography, location, or surroundings, the strict application of the zoning ordinance is found to deprive the subject property of privileges not otherwise at variance with the intent and purpose of the provisions of this chapter. The number of parking spaces provided will be sufficient since the site will be used in a shared manner. The proposed traffic school will operate during off-peak hours, thereby reducing impacts to other uses existing on the project site. 2. That the granting of a variance or minor exception is necessary for the preservation and enjoyment of one or more substantial property rights. The granting of the minor exception will allow the traffic school use to operate in a manner that is consistent with the Professional (P) zoning district. • Resolution No. 2002-22 Page 1 of • 3. That the granting of a variance or minor exception will not be materially detrimental to the public welfare or injurious to surrounding property. The granting of a minor exception will not be materially detrimental to the public welfare or injurious to surrounding property because the traffic school will operate during off-peak hours. Additionally, conditions of approval have been added that will mitigate impacts on surrounding properties. 4. That the granting of a variance or minor exception will not adversely affect the General Plan of the City. The minor exception will not adversely affect the General Plan, as the traffic school will be in conformance with the Professional (P) zoning district development standards and General Plan requirements.
